PIC18(L)FxxK42 MCUs integrate a rich set of core independent peripherals, intelligent analog peripherals and large Flash/RAM/EEPROM memories. These 28-, 40- and 48-pin devices also offer a host of low power features, performance improvements and design flexibility options that easily and rapidly enable the complex set of functions required by many of today's embedded control applications.

Vectored Interrupt (VI) capability - Faster interrupt response time
Interrupt Vector Table
Programmable single or dual priority
Two level hardware context saving
Direct Memory Access (DMA) controllers - Move data between without CPU
Eliminates need for CPU involvement in data transfers
Access to all memory spaces and peripherals
Flexible source and destination message sizes
Programmable DMA priority
